Soul of Chogokin SOC GX-76 Zyuranger Daizyujin/MMPR Megazord Gallery

Posted on March 3, 2018 at 10:13 pm by Den-O under Power Rangers, Super Sentai, TokuNation, TokuNation Site Updates, TokuNation Spotlights

“Appear Daizyujin!”

We know this one’s been out for a while, but when you’re dealing with something this incredible, it takes a bit of time to do the job right. So we’ve taken our time and shot an in depth gallery of nearly 200 images, with a full length 7 part review of this fantastic release. It’s well past time we share with you our in depth look at the Soul of Chogokin SOC GX-76 Daizyujin! Of course for the western collectors out there this is none other than the MMPR Megazord!

Daizyujin is that most iconic of Sentai mecha to those of us in the west. It’s gone through various toylines, updates, and revisions over the years, and finally Tamashii Nations has tackled it with an entry in their long line of SOC’s. This figure sat out to recreate the iconic designs of the 5 Guardian Beasts and their two combined forms using modern engineering. The results are near flawless. We have a die-cast laden, poseable, proportionate, and imposing figure to add to our collections. Special note, our review piece today (provided by the infinitely generous TokuChris) features the western Bluefin distribution exclusive packaging. Consisting of new MMPR themed box art.

Power Rangers Shattered Grid – Covers, Sentries and a new Ranger!

Posted on February 2, 2018 at 4:09 pm by ZeoRangerV under Power Rangers

As Power Rangers: Shattered Grid draws ever closer, the anticipation for Boom! Studios’ forthcoming comic book event grows higher and higher and thanks to IGN, we have a number of new covers and concept art pieces to tease what the story has in store for fans.

First up are the latest sentries to join the evil Lord Drakkon’s growing army – the Zeo and Samurai Sentries! Much like the previously seen sentries these soldiers have augmented versions of preexisting ranger powers. The Green Zeo Sentry is equipped with a mech suit that can use a variety of weapons, whilst the Blue Samurai Sentry sports a more armoured version of the costume together with twin arm blades and red eyes glowing through their visor.

The third piece of concept art for the event is of a new villain from Drakkon’s timeline – Finster Five. Go Go Power Rangers writer Ryan Parrott pitched the character as a version of a cyborg version of Rita’s chief monster maker that has been augmented using parts from Alpha 5.

Rounding off the images are the covers for Power Rangers #27 and Go Go Power Rangers #9, each of which show off some new faces to the Power Rangers comic universe. Power Rangers #27 shows the Mighty Morphin Red Ranger protecting RPM’s Dr K from Grinders alongside the female Red Samurai Rangers, while Go Go Power Rangers #9 has an even bigger surprise in store. This issue is set to debut a brand new Power Ranger, who writers Ryan Parrot and Kyle Higgins tease is a “new ranger with a familiar face”.

Celebrating the 25th anniversary of the Power Rangers franchise, Power Rangers: Shattered Grid kicks off in issue #25 of the main Power Rangers comic, which will be released on March 21st. Mighty Morphin Power Rangers Issue 20 Takes Us to 1969

Posted on July 13, 2017 at 1:57 pm by Chris under Power Rangers

Thanks to an exclusive reveal at IGN, we have the first image of Mighty Morphin Power Rangers Issue 20 as well as the first bombshells of the issue itself – that the Mighty Morphin Power Rangers we know and love today were not the first Power Rangers chosen by Zordon and Alpha 5. Who are our heroes from the year 1969?

  • Igor, a 21 year old male Soviet KGB Agent
  • Jamie, a 24 year old female British singer/songwriter
  • Terona, a 21 year old male war veteran
  • Daniel, an 18 year old student who is also an activist/protestor
  • Grace, a 21 year old head secretary of NASA who wants to be an astronaut

Why were these five chosen as Power Rangers? What type of villain(s) did they have to fight? And most importantly – what happened to them? Hopefully we’ll get our answers soon!
